What this record shows
This record is dominated by speaking fees: $455,107 of the $720,868 with a category attached, or 63.1%. Arthrex accounts for 92.5% of it on its own, with 18 other manufacturers making up the rest. Among orthopaedic surgery clinicians in CT with any reported payments, this total sits in the top 5% — high for the specialty, which is a reason to read the composition above rather than the number alone.
Across 708 payments — averaging $1018.18 each. Meals, travel, consulting and speaking fees, gifts and royalties reported by drug and device makers.

Across 2 payments — averaging $6295.31 each. Payments tied to a research study. These frequently flow through the physician to a hospital or research institution rather than to the physician personally.
